About This Event
Tal Yahalom brings his Mirror Image project to Bar Bayeux with violinist Tomoko Omura, cellist Daniel Hass and improvisers David Leon and Rogerio Boccato. The program emphasizes small-group interplay and close attention to harmony and rhythm, pairing Omura’s recent Branches Vol. 2 and forthcoming For Mothers with Yahalom’s composer-led settings and Hass’s background in classical and original composition.
About Mirror Image
Jalal Volker
Mirror Image is guitarist-composer Tal Yahalom’s small-group project, heard at The Jazz Gallery in New York City. The title nods to reflection as both optical fact and compositional method, with lines and harmonies that return altered, flipped in direction, and recast in time. The music leans on close ensemble listening and finely grained rhythmic detail rather than big gestures. Its quiet rigor feels aligned with the room’s legacy as a working laboratory for contemporary NYC jazz.

Tomoko Omura
Tomoko Omura is a composer and violinist. Named #1 Rising Star Violinist by Downbeat Magazine’s Critics Poll in 2021, she has released five albums as a leader. Her latest album, “Branches Vol. 2” (Outside In Music, 2021) was named Bandcamp’s “Best Jazz of 2021”.
